Good things to know
Which word is more common?
Resemblance is more commonly used than affinity in everyday language, especially when describing physical similarities. Affinity is more commonly used in academic or intellectual contexts.
Whatโs the difference in the tone of formality between resemblance and affinity?
Affinity is generally considered more formal than resemblance, as it is often used in academic or intellectual contexts.
